Nutrition for Beauty and Wellbeing
Healthy skin starts long before skincare products enter the picture. What you eat plays a critical role in your appearance and wellbeing. A diet rich in vitamins, minerals, antioxidants, and healthy fats helps support skin repair, hydration, and collagen production.
Some of the best foods for beauty and wellbeing include:
- Leafy green vegetables
- Berries rich in antioxidants
- Fatty fish containing omega-3 fatty acids
- Nuts and seeds
- Avocados
- Whole grains
- Lean proteins
Hydration is equally important. Water supports circulation, nutrient delivery, and toxin removal. When the body is properly hydrated, skin often appears smoother and more radiant.
Think of nutrition as the fuel that powers your body’s natural beauty systems. Just as a car performs best with quality fuel, your body functions best when supplied with nutrient-dense foods. Consistency matters more than perfection. Small daily improvements can create noticeable changes over time.
The Role of Physical Activity in Beauty and Wellbeing
Exercise is often associated with weight management, but its benefits extend much further. Regular physical activity improves circulation, helping deliver oxygen and nutrients throughout the body. This process supports healthier skin and may contribute to a natural glow.
Physical activity also promotes the release of endorphins, which are often called “feel-good” hormones. These chemicals help reduce stress and improve mood. Since stress can negatively affect skin health and overall appearance, exercise becomes a valuable beauty tool as well as a health strategy.
Popular forms of wellness-focused exercise include:
- Walking
- Pilates
- Yoga
- Strength training
- Swimming
- Cycling
The best exercise routine is the one you enjoy enough to maintain consistently. Even 30 minutes of movement most days of the week can produce meaningful benefits for both appearance and wellbeing.
Sleep and Recovery: Nature’s Beauty Treatment
Many people spend significant amounts on skincare while overlooking one of the most powerful beauty tools available: sleep. During sleep, the body repairs tissues, balances hormones, and supports cellular regeneration.
Poor sleep can contribute to:
| Effect | Impact on Appearance |
| Fatigue | Dull skin |
| Stress Hormones | Increased breakouts |
| Dehydration | Dry skin |
| Inflammation | Puffiness |
| Reduced Recovery | Premature aging signs |
Creating a consistent sleep schedule can dramatically improve both physical and mental wellbeing. Experts generally recommend seven to nine hours of quality sleep each night.
A relaxing bedtime routine, limited screen exposure before bed, and a comfortable sleep environment can make a significant difference. Good sleep is often one of the fastest ways to improve both appearance and energy levels.
Mental Wellness and Beauty

Stress affects far more than your mood. Chronic stress may influence sleep quality, eating habits, hormone balance, and skin health. This is why mental wellness deserves a central place in any beauty and wellbeing strategy.
Simple stress-management techniques include:
- Deep breathing exercises
- Meditation
- Journaling
- Spending time outdoors
- Social connection
- Regular movement
Research and industry trends suggest that mental wellness is among the fastest-growing wellness categories worldwide, reflecting increased awareness of its importance.

Skincare and Self-Care Rituals

A good skincare routine supports healthy skin, but more products do not always mean better results. Recent beauty trends show growing interest in simpler, more effective routines focused on quality rather than quantity.
A basic skincare routine may include:
- Gentle cleansing
- Moisturizing
- Sun protection
- Targeted treatments when necessary
Self-care extends beyond skincare. Activities such as reading, stretching, relaxing baths, or spending time with loved ones can support emotional wellbeing. These moments of restoration help reduce stress and improve overall quality of life.
The most effective beauty routines are sustainable. Consistency and patience often produce better outcomes than constantly chasing the latest trend.
